Overweight Teen Years has been Tied to Later Cancer Risk

Overweight teens are at increased risk of developing esophageal cancer later in life, new research says.
Esophageal cancer occurs when a tumor develops in the tube that connects the throat with the stomach.
In addition, the study indicated that social and economic status, and education levels appear to be factors in the development of stomach cancer.
